Output ef26dc3cc1287151d9d796d8bd16b0cc6b1c338c8fb951897daf7905926670e6:30

value
676653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b30199c5f8338445f0696fffddcca77405a0877 OP_EQUAL
address
3P8aLg1gQxDqrV9dFjb3j1M3PrpKkYkiDV
transaction
ef26dc3cc1287151d9d796d8bd16b0cc6b1c338c8fb951897daf7905926670e6
spent
true